皮肤电子显微镜检查的趋势

Trends in electron microscopy of skin.

作者信息

Wolff K, Wolff-Schreiner E C

出版信息

J Invest Dermatol. 1976 Jul;67(1):39-57. doi: 10.1111/1523-1747.ep12512480.

DOI:10.1111/1523-1747.ep12512480
PMID:778296
Abstract

Some trends in electron microscopy of skin have emerged and should be pursued in the future. The fine structure and some basic cellular reaction patterns of epidermal cells are discussed to illustrate the interplay of morphologic, cytochemical, and tracer studies. Intracytoplasmic membranes and secretory granules, lysosomes and endocytic mechanisms, cytomembranes and cell surface specialization are discussed to show how these can be used to arrive at a more meaningful interpretation of structure. Despite all advances, however, a great deal more needs to be done before the details of skin structure are completely elucidated.
